Yesterday some of my friends, and my wife and I went to see Max McLean perform in the production: The Screwtape Letters. The Screwtape Letters is a fictional book written by C.S. Lewis consisting of letters written by a high-ranking demon to his demon-in-training nephew. The idea sounds strange at first, but C.S. Lewis does a brilliant job at revealing the severity of our sin and challenging the way Christians think about spiritual warfare and the inner struggle between the regenerated soul and the flesh.
